Adjusted odds ratios (95% confidence intervals) for diabetes according to age at natural menopause
| Total/cases | Model 1 | Model 2 | Model 3 | Model 4 | |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| Age at menopause | |||||
| ≤44 years | 1,733/125 | 0.96 (0.79–1.17) | 1.00 (0.81–1.23) | 1.03 (0.83–1.27) | 1.06 (0.86–1.31) |
| 45–52 years | 12,991/948 | Ref. | Ref. | Ref. | Ref. |
| ≥53 years | 2,352/215 | 1.25 (1.07–1.46) | 1.25 (1.06–1.47) | 1.21 (1.03–1.43) | 1.17 (0.99–1.39) |
Model 1 only adjusted for age; model 2 adjusted for model 1 plus socioeconomic status and health behaviors including marriage status, education level, occupation, household income, parity, family history of diabetes, smoking status, alcohol consumption, sedentary/physical activity and use of contraceptive; model 3 adjusted for model 2 plus the physical measurements of body mass index and waist circumference; model 4 adjusted for model 3 plus hypertension. †Significant results.
Adjusted odds ratios (95% confidence intervals) for diabetes stratified by body mass index, smoking, physical activity and use of contraceptives
| Total/cases | Adjusted OR (95% CI) |
| |
|---|---|---|---|
| Overall | 17,076/1,288 | 1.21 (1.03–1.43) | |
| BMI | |||
| Obese/overweight | 5,918/581 | 1.05 (0.82–1.35) | 0.30 |
| Normal/underweight | 11,158/707 | 1.35 (1.08–1.68) | |
| Smoking | |||
| Yes | 616/57 | 1.32 (0.49–3.59) | 0.81 |
| No | 16,460/1231 | 1.20 (1.02–1.42) | |
| Physical activity | |||
| Low | 4,642/507 | 1.40 (1.07–1.83) | 0.52 |
| Middle | 8,175/563 | 1.15 (0.90–1.47) | |
| High | 4,259/218 | 1.09 (0.72–1.65) | |
| Use of contraceptives | |||
| Yes | 3,186/209 | 1.15 (0.76–1.73) | 1.00 |
| No | 13,890/1,079 | 1.21 (1.01–1.46) | |
†Model 3: adjusted for age, marriage status, education level, occupation, household income, parity, family history of diabetes, smoking status, alcohol consumption, sedentary/physical activity, use of contraceptive, physical measurements of body mass index (BMI) and waist circumference. ‡Effect modification was tested by adding interaction terms between these variables (BMI, smoking, physical activity, use of contraceptive) and age at natural menopause to the model. CI, confidence interval; OR, odds ratio.
